What they do

A Textile Machine Operator may set up, operate, or tend machines that wind or twist textiles; or draw out and combine sliver, such as wool, hemp, or synthetic fibers. Includes slubber machine and drawing frame operators. They may set up, operate, or tend machines that cut textiles; knit, loop, weave, or draw in textiles.

Job Description

Nauset Screenprinting & Embroidery is seeking a dependable and detail-oriented Embroidery Machine Operator to join our production team in Orleans, Massachusetts. This role is responsible for operating commercial embroidery equipment to decorate uniforms, hats, bags, outerwear, and a variety of promotional products. The ideal candidate takes pride in producing high-quality work, works efficiently and enjoys being part of a team that delivers exceptional products and customer service. Key Responsibilities Set up and operate commercial embroidery machines for daily production. Hoop garments and promotional products accurately and efficiently. Load embroidery designs and ensure proper machine settings. Monitor machine performance and troubleshoot basic issues during production. Inspect finished products for quality, consistency, and accuracy. Trim threads, clean garments, and prepare completed orders for packaging. Maintain production schedules and meet order deadlines. Conduct routine machine cleaning and preventative maintenance. Assist with inventory management of threads, backing, needles, and supplies. Work with the production team to prioritize and complete customer orders. Follow company quality standards and production procedures. Qualifications Preferred Experience but willing to train Experience operating commercial embroidery equipment Experience in apparel decoration, screen printing, embroidery, or manufacturing environments. Familiarity with uniforms, corporate apparel, promotional products, and custom merchandise. Skills & Attributes Strong attention to detail and commitment to quality. Ability to work independently and as part of a team. Reliable, punctual, and organized. Basic mechanical aptitude and troubleshooting skills. Physical Requirements Ability to stand for extended periods. Ability to lift and move boxes and materials up to 40 pounds. Ability to perform repetitive hand and arm movements. Good vision and color recognition for quality inspection.
